• GBP/NZD retreated on Friday as investors focused remained on gilt market turbulence amid growing investor jitters over Britain's finances.
• Sterling has been in focus this week after UK government bonds, or gilts, slumped in a broader bond market sell-off, as rising debt levels across major economies came under scrutiny.
• On the data front, UK retail sales volumes rose 0.6% in July from June, the Office for National Statistics reported Friday, beating economists’ forecast for a 0.2% increase.
